Transaction 891ca2bca6e50d62963d90c52039b866a52ed97732934d10fc4182bf59e9f5dd

3 Input
2 Outputs
  • 891ca2bca6e50d62963d90c52039b866a52ed97732934d10fc4182bf59e9f5dd:0
  • value  21512000
    address  39DoutoX7aj1jDscDfV4DUWgNeJUQfdbaK
  • 891ca2bca6e50d62963d90c52039b866a52ed97732934d10fc4182bf59e9f5dd:1
  • value  431197
    address  17php2xyGGfi1GeagkirWVCyaUbnYhZPTx